#af698a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#af698a is composed of 68.6% red, 41.2%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40% magenta, 21.1%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 331.7 degrees, a saturation of 30.4% and a lightness of 54.9%. #af698a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#5f0015.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#af698a color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.

#af698a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#af698a has RGB values of R:175, G:105, B:138 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.21,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11495818.

Hex triplet af698a #af698a
RGB Decimal 175, 105, 138 rgb(175,105,138)
RGB Percent 68.6, 41.2, 54.1 rgb(68.6%,41.2%,54.1%)
CMYK 0, 40, 21, 31
HSL 331.7°, 30.4, 54.9 hsl(331.7,30.4%,54.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 331.7°, 40, 68.6
Web Safe 996699 #996699
CIE-LAB 53.008, 32.521, -6.154
XYZ 27.318, 21.054, 26.668
xyY 0.364, 0.281, 21.054
CIE-LCH 53.008, 33.098, 349.284
CIE-LUV 53.008, 41.629, -14.142
Hunter-Lab 45.884, 25.976, -2.341
Binary 10101111, 01101001, 10001010

Shades and Tints of #af698a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040203 is the darkest color, while #faf6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#af698a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#94848c is the less saturated color, while #ff1985 is the most saturated one.
